Day-to-Day Responsibilities
A freelance digital marketing strategist manages several clients and initiatives concurrently while playing a strategic and tactical role. These are their main everyday responsibilities:
Communicating with clients: Conducting check-ins or discovery calls to learn about objectives, give updates, and modify tactics.
Research & Planning: To create successful strategies, market research, competitor analysis, and audience profiling are carried out.
Channel Selection: Selecting which channels—SEO, paid advertisements, social media, email marketing, etc.—to focus client efforts on.

Common Services Offered
Depending on the demands of each customer, the majority of independent digital marketing strategists provide a combination of the following services:
✅ Technical optimization and website audits for Search Engine Optimization (SEO)
Researching keywords and mapping content
Both off-page and on-page SEO tactics
Local SEO and link building
✅ Pay Per Click (PPC) advertising management for Google Ads and Bing Ads
Targeting keywords and writing ad copy
Optimization, split testing, and campaign setup
Conversion tracking and retargeting
✅ Content Promotion
Development of a content strategy
Planning an editorial calendar
Researching blog topics and optimizing for search engines
Distribution tactics (email, outreach, social media)
✅ Email marketing: creating a lead magnet and funnel
Workflows that are automated
Campaign analysis and list segmentation
The Strategy for Social Media
Strategy planning and channel audits
Posting schedules and content structures
Strategies for paid social ads
Strategies for community or influencer involvement
To assist internal teams in improving direction, some strategists also provide performance audits, one-time strategy sessions, or continuous consulting.
